WebJun 5, 2016 · Wikipedia entry for Sells Brothers Circus. The circus, more formally known as the Sells Brothers’ Quadruple Alliance, Museum, Menagerie, Caravan and Circus, ran from 1862 to 1863 and again from 1871 to 1895. The circus was based out of Columbus, Ohio in an area that was known as Sellsville in Clinton Township along the Olentangy River near the activities of living
